Some days, yoga for me means admitting that all I need is to turn off my phone. Other days, my yoga practice is full of heat and asana.
I recently read Begin With You by .velzeboer . My main takeaway is that we all have the resources and energy to feel aligned with how, where, and why we work. Work is here to help us grow, feel needed, and thrive. However, it doesn’t come from accepting the status quo, but rather from turning off the background noise (e.g., headphones, YouTube, radio) and tuning into ourselves.
Yoga asana practice, followed by rest or journaling, can help with that. If nothing else, while we are practicing yoga asana, our hands are busy with the movement, so we have no time to scroll or type.
